Selecting the Right Nurse Call System for Your Hospital | Wired vs. Wireless
When it comes to outfitting your hospital with a reliable and efficient nurse call system, the age-old debate of wired versus wireless often surfaces. Both options present distinct advantages and weaknesses, making the selection a crucial one for optimizing patient care and staff workflow. Wired systems are known for their robustness, offering a steady signal transmission line. This can be particularly significant in high-traffic areas or environments with potential interference. However, they often involve complex installation processes and can restrict mobility for nurses and staff.
Wireless systems, on the other hand, provide unmatched flexibility. Nurses can move freely throughout the hospital without being tethered to a physical connection. This increased independence can improve patient satisfaction and allow nurses to respond quickly to situations. Yet, wireless systems may be more prone to signal interference or disruptions, potentially leading to sporadic connectivity issues.
- In the end, the best choice for your hospital depends on a variety of factors, including building layout, staff workflow, budget constraints, and patient care needs. Carefully weighing the advantages and disadvantages of both wired and wireless systems will enable you to make an informed choice that optimizes communication and elevates the quality of care provided in your facility.

Patient Call Systems: A Critical Component of Hospital Infrastructure
In the fast-paced environment of a hospital, timely and efficient communication is paramount. Clinical alert systems play a vital role in ensuring that patients can readily contact nursing staff when they require assistance or have urgent concerns. These systems provide a direct connection between patients and the healthcare team, facilitating prompt responses to patient needs and ultimately contributing to improved patient care and satisfaction.
A well-functioning bedside communication system can significantly impact various aspects of hospital operations. By enabling patients to quickly request help for a wide range of requests, such as pain management, medication administration, or toileting assistance, these systems reduce wait times and minimize patient anxiety. Moreover, they allow nurses to effectively prioritize their workload, ensuring that urgent calls are addressed promptly while managing routine requests efficiently. This streamlined communication process ultimately enhances staff efficiency and contributes to a smoother overall hospital experience.
Moreover, nurse call systems can integrate with other hospital technologies, such as electronic health records (EHRs) and patient monitoring systems, creating a comprehensive and interconnected healthcare ecosystem. This integration enables nurses to access relevant patient information instantly upon receiving a call, facilitating informed decision-making and personalized care. By leveraging the capabilities of nurse call systems, hospitals can enhance communication workflows, optimize resource allocation, and ultimately provide high-quality, patient-centered care.
